Output 8599b53243effcc53117728ee5b0da5e486cf39c4ffaa8d14c185cfbf09ca541:20

value
163309
script pubkey
OP_0 OP_PUSHBYTES_20 9d6a248106659aa40239908ff729bc6cddf6ff3d
address
bc1qn44zfqgxvkd2gq3ejz8lw2dudnwldleau9cev9
transaction
8599b53243effcc53117728ee5b0da5e486cf39c4ffaa8d14c185cfbf09ca541
confirmations
281989
spent
true